Quick heads-up on Pinwheel UI versioning: we cut a minor release every sprint, and anything touching component props needs a changeset file in the PR. No changeset, no merge — the bot will nag you. Majors are rare and go through the design council first. The full policy, with examples of what counts as breaking, lives on the internal page below.

wiki page, bahip-yahip: https://grafana.qirvanlabs.corp/browse/display/projects/cc3a1b9dbfc9

Subject: DR drill Thursday — DNS flakiness

Welcome aboard. Thursday we run the quarterly disaster-recovery drill for the Lanterncove stack. Known issue: resolution against the internal resolver intermittently fails during failover, so cached lookups may mask problems — flush before testing. Your job: verify the secondary region answers correctly and log any timeouts. Access to the drill console is sealed until the drill starts; to open it, enter the recovery passphrase below.

recovery phrase for yajof-bagap: oliwyn-ulaael

## Fleet fuel report — runbook

The Haulmark fuel-usage report runs Mondays at 06:00. If it fails, check the aggregator job first; stale odometer rows are the usual cause. Rerun with the --week flag only after confirming the ingest queue is drained. Output lands in the reports bucket. For manual queries against the fleet metrics database, connect with the string below.

warehouse DSN: postgresql://ulaix_svc:D0@db-ea56.lumiclabs.internal:5432/zoreth

## Welcome to the Skelter prefetcher

Skelter is our map-tile prefetcher — it guesses where a user will pan next and warms the tile cache ahead of time. It's cheap, occasionally wrong, and surprisingly effective. You'll get tuning access during week one. To unlock the prefetcher's debug vault on your first day, type in the phrase just below.

vault phrase of yaguf-hahaf = druath-holix